Vancouver lights up
22 June 2006

This summer the skies of Vancouver will be illuminated by the world's largest fireworks competition.

Teams from around the world will come to the city to demonstrate their pyrotechnical skills with a series of 25 minute displays over the waters of English Bay in the HSBC Celebration of Light.

Each year around 1.5m people look up to enjoy the best new techniques at the free shows and this year displays will be on 26 and 29 July and 2 August, with a special grand finale on 5 August.

Music to accompany to the displays will be broadcast on a local radio station.

After the ringing from the audience's ears has cleared, Vancouver goes on to host its own music festival from 7 to 9 August.

Festival Vancouver features over 50 concerts of jazz, classical and world music, with this year the twin themes being Mozart and the music of Italy.
